GSWA Webinar Series | November 2020 Presenter: Leon Normore, Senior Geologist Title: Waukarlycarly* 1 deep stratigraphic drilling Abstract: Following on from the 872 km onshore Kidson Sub-basin seismic survey is the 2680.5 m Waukarlycarly* 1 deep stratigraphic well. This stratigraphic drilling provided continuous core from 580 to 2585 m throughout the Canning Basin stratigraphy and into highly weathered pre-Canning basement rocks, before final total depth into fresh, slightly metamorphosed dolomite. Wireline logs and a vertical seismic profile have also been completed for downhole correlation of well to seismic. This project has been funded by Geoscience Australia’s Exploring for the Future initiative and the Geological Survey of Western Australia’s Exploration Incentive Scheme. *This webinar was recorded in November 2020, in April 2021 the well name was changed to Barnicarndy 1 upon consultation with Western Desert Lands Aboriginal Corporation on the cultural significance of the Waukarlycarly name.
